I don’t have a link or full context, but it turned out that the dev of tessaract (open source program for fediverse sites, involving at least spam and blocking tools) had a functionality in the program that fetched their own block list from their site. But this blocksite was blocking a huge amount of users, fediverse domains, and anything with any keywords which would be anything political, some porn/sexual terms like Yuri, and lots more. This block was completely invisible the ones running the program and would also give fediverse instances that were blocked a generic failed to connect error instead of saying blocked, preventing the fediverse instances from talking.
Seeing the above, it seems like the dev didn’t handle this discovery in any good way either and retaliated but doing this ddos thing.
